Output 254b960975d975a2a6fbae7d83c7e70f7f339965e9fd2ce6e0d83d0c70c96bd8:1

value
26115291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5cdf6451cfedeed21c986ae62df20b3466bfd543 OP_EQUAL
address
3AA5hjPSHPTetUWxusvRVo4uLh7Tju5q9B
transaction
254b960975d975a2a6fbae7d83c7e70f7f339965e9fd2ce6e0d83d0c70c96bd8
confirmations
346047
spent
true